A instrument designed to evaluate traits of recognized adrenal abnormalities aids healthcare professionals in figuring out the chance of malignancy. This evaluation continuously includes elements like measurement, imaging options (e.g., homogeneity, presence of calcifications), and patient-specific parts. As an example, a instrument would possibly combine knowledge from computed tomography or magnetic resonance imaging scans to offer a danger stratification rating.
Such instruments provide a extra goal strategy to decision-making in managing these incidental findings, that are more and more frequent with widespread use of cross-sectional imaging. Traditionally, administration choices relied closely on subjective interpretation, resulting in potential variations in follow. By incorporating quantifiable knowledge, these sources improve diagnostic accuracy and might information personalised remedy methods, doubtlessly decreasing pointless interventions or delays in diagnosing malignant lesions.
